Hi, I have one further comment in regards to ULP. Currently the draft and RFC 2733 specifies that in the case one uses RTP session multiplexing of FEC packets and the original streams, the FEC RTP session is in SDP signalled within the a=fmtp line. I think this has some problems associated with them. 1. If prevents from using another RTP profile, transport etc., then the original session. 2. It requires one to define a RTP payload type that looks like it will be transmitted in a session where it will not at all be used. 3. Any other mechanism that is defined in the m= media block concept is not possible to apply to the new session. One such example showing the importance of these problems are the "a=crypto" attribute defined by draft-ietf-mmusic-sdescriptions. Where it currently is impossible to specify a security context for this FEC session. My proposal to resolve all these problems is that the FEC sessions are instead defined using normal m= blocks and one utilize the grouping of media line (RFC 3388) to bind original and FEC sessions together. This is what is done in the RTP retransmission work. As we anyway are redefining the FEC packets in a non backwards comptible ways, changing signalling at the same time does not appear to have any interoperability impact.
